Definitions from Wiktionary (monogenic)
▸ adjective: of or relating to monogenesis or to monogenism
▸ adjective: (genetics) regulated by a single gene
▸ adjective: producing offspring of only one sex, exhibiting monogeny
▸ adjective: (mathematics, of a function) having a single derivative at a point
▸ adjective: (mathematics, of a semigroup) generated by a set containing only a single element
▸ noun: (mathematics) A derivative of a monogenic function
